## Deployment

Stonebrook rebuilds only pages whose source or data dependencies changed, tracked via a content hash manifest. Full rebuilds trigger automatically when templates change. Deploys push the diff set to the CDN origin, then invalidate affected paths. The build pipeline reads the following configuration at deploy time.

config for faduf-yahap:
[lamvan]
team = rusael
access_code = ac_ac22dc
owner = druius.istdor
host = lamvan.novacio.example
port = 8443
peer = soreth.xolmario.corp
salt = 0768e68d
pin = 8310

## Drift Compensation

The Verdara controller assumes slow, monotonic drift in humidity and CO2 probes between calibration cycles. Plugins supplying readings should not pre-correct; the core applies an exponential drift model and rejects samples outside the guard band. Plugin authors only need to respect the sampling interval. The drift model's tuning constants are given below.

constants for yaduf-fahag:
BUDGETS = {
    "kelix": 528,
    "briwyn": 734,
}

Capacity note: Marigold Crumb's order-cutoff rule

The bakery's same-day pipeline is bounded by oven throughput at the Lindenhollow kitchen, so online orders close once projected prep time exceeds remaining shift capacity. Support should expect cutoff to move earlier on holiday weeks, since large tray orders consume disproportionate oven slots. When customers ask why ordering closed at an odd hour, the answer is the dynamic cutoff, not a bug. The parameters governing that calculation are listed below.

tuning table, yagef-bawip:
THRESHOLDS = {
    "frador": 880,
    "weneth": 97,
    "fraok": 850,
    "olieth": 616,
    "praion": 5,
}